George Thomas Budd, MD

George Thomas Budd, MD, is a staff physician in the Taussig Cancer Center at The Cleveland Clinic in Cleveland, Ohio. His clinical interests include breast cancer, sarcomas, biologic response modifiers, experimental therapeutics, and cancer chemoprevention.

Board-certified in internal medicine with a subspecialty in medical oncology, Budd has authored more than 90 articles, book chapters, and textbooks. He reviews for numerous peer-reviewed publications including the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er and International Journal of Cancer. In addition, Budd is a member of many professional societies, including the American College of Physician, Society of Clinical Oncology, and the American Association for Cancer Research. His research interests are focused on cancer chemoprevention and experimental therapies for breast cancer and sarcomas.

Budd received his medical degree from the University of Kansas Medical School. He completed his internship, residency, and fellowship in hematology and oncology at The Cleveland Clinic.
